    Oh this reads well and looks good. I'm so in.

    Just initial reactions beyond that whole giddy "WALLY!" thing; The Flash is actually an ideal tone of book to explore this Convergence scenario with. Flash sci-fi is always a bit more temporal, but less astrophysics than Superman, but it's still a very sci-fi book and this kind of crap seems par-for-the-course for speedsters. I appreciated the mention of Ray Palmer too (looking forward to that book as well) because there's another ideal guy for a crisis-level Brainiac event. Superman's picking an anti-Brainiac team, he totally wants Flash and Atom.

    I like it a lot when a book both reads well AND is kind of super appropriate and logical in the scheme of things.

    I also wonder if post-Rebirth/pre-Flashpoint Barry is on Telos somewhere. I mean there's a weird hiccup, right? All these folks were collected by Brainiac in the moments between. These ones in the moments between his decision to stop Thawne from killing his mom and his acting on that decision (IE; right before causality blips things into Flashpoint) and then the Flashpoint ones again, collected in the moments between his decision to stop himself from stopping Thawne, right before that leads to the big Pandora splash page.

    But Barry seemed to be a constant. He changed the timeline, remembered some changes, forgot others, but because he's the flashpoint nexus of the temporal changes, he's "more" the same guy than say, New 52 Bruce or someone else who is "effectively the same person". So is there a post-Rebirth Barry Allen chronal duplicate on Telos?

    But whatever. Why the heck am I asking about Barry Allen? WALLY! I'll note that he's in his vintage costume, instead of the rejiggered Animated Series style one he was wearing so not to be confused with Barry. Which is fine by me. The goal with these is to present specific versions, "the most memorable" versions of themselves, and it's like, this is what he wore for most of his existence. And there was plenty of costume upheaval pre-Flashpoint, and super-hero camaraderie and Barry was probably just like "nah wear the vintage suit kid!"
